Mr. Smith is a client who is involved in a bitter divorce in Family Court in Dallas, Texas. Mr. Smith and his soon to be ex-wife had agreed to split communityproperty equally, but here is now an argument over what is considered to becommunity property. Mrs. Smith had accumulated a substantial amount ofjewelry, which she purchased with community money, or was given to her byher spouse over the 20 years of the marriage. She is refusing to split the valueof the jewelry because she insists that it is her separate property. Her attorneyhas requested the court to order that the jewelry in question be deemed to beMrs. Smith’s separate property and that Mr. Smith is not entitled to half of thevalue. Mrs. Smith’s attorney has filed a brief with the court, citing cases that hebelieves supports the position of Mrs. Smith.
Your supervising attorney has asked that you check the citations for the court opinions included in the brief filed by Mrs. Smith’s attorney. Please read the opinions on Westlaw and determine the following:
a. Whether the opinions are on point, and why or why not.
b. Whether opinions are primary mandatory, primary persuasive, or non-primary persuasive.
